区块链是什么软件?区块链是一种分布式数据库

      时间:2025-11-13 05:39:34

      主页 > 加密圈 >

      <var id="ifcc"></var><bdo dir="n9tg"></bdo><var draggable="890i"></var><noscript lang="pzii"></noscript><strong id="03sc"></strong><ins id="lsve"></ins><sub dropzone="j_va"></sub><i date-time="fkrr"></i><tt draggable="563e"></tt><bdo dropzone="7pvh"></bdo><noscript dir="ki3q"></noscript><em draggable="j3k6"></em><code draggable="0gpl"></code><i lang="82or"></i><dl dropzone="qj3a"></dl><ol dropzone="_q2v"></ol><var dropzone="18i2"></var><strong lang="3q6v"></strong><big draggable="rje_"></big><legend id="sh4c"></legend><code dir="kd3i"></code><time draggable="_nav"></time><i dir="aeyx"></i><abbr dir="q5ab"></abbr><map dropzone="s6ac"></map><center dropzone="dcn3"></center><kbd draggable="jsdz"></kbd><legend id="57wm"></legend><bdo id="2wrx"></bdo><address id="xqgj"></address>
        区块链是什么软件?

区块链是一种分布式数据库技术,最初以比特币为代表被广泛应用。它能够在没有中央控制的情况下,安全、透明地记录信息。区块链通过将数据分成“区块”并将这些区块连接成链的方式,确保数据的一致性和无法篡改性。这种技术的核心在于去中心化、加密安全、透明性和可追溯性。

区块链本质上并不是某一特定的软件,而是一种技术架构,可以在其基础上开发各种应用和软件系统。以下是区块链的一些核心特征以及应用场景的详细介绍。

###区块链的核心特征

1. **去中心化**  
   区块链的去中心化特性意味着不再需要中介来验证交易。每个参与节点都存储完整的账本副本,所有变化都需要网络中多数节点的共识才能生效。这大大减少了对第三方的依赖,提高了数据处理效率。

2. **安全性**  
   由于区块链使用加密技术,因此数据被锁定在一个复杂的数字表中,任何人都无法随意篡改已存储的数据。即使有人试图修改一个区块,系统也会通过计算机的哈希函数检测到差异,这保证了数据的一致性和完整性。

3. **透明性**  
   区块链网络的所有参与者都可以访问到同样的数据,因此区块链上的信息具有高度的透明性。这一点特别适合需要审计的行业,如金融、供应链管理等。

4. **不可篡改性**  
   一旦数据被写入区块链,修改和删除将变得几乎不可能。这种特性为涉及到合约、财务交易的应用提供了极大的安全保障。

### 区块链的应用场景

区块链技术的应用已远超比特币及其他数字货币。它在不同领域展现了巨大的潜力:

- **金融服务**  
  在金融行业,区块链可以减少交易成本,加快交易速度,实现更安全的跨境支付。一些银行已经开始测试基于区块链的商品交易系统。

- **供应链管理**  
  通过将每一个产品的详细信息记录在区块链上,企业可以追溯商品的来源和流通过程,确保供应链的透明性。同时还能减少伪造商品的可能性。

- **智能合约**  
  智能合约是自动执行、不可篡改的合约,能够在预设条件满足时自动触发。它们广泛应用于财产转让和保险等领域,提高了效率和安全性。

- **身份验证**  
  通过区块链技术,个人可以控制和验证自己的身份信息,从而减少身份盗用和欺诈的可能性。这在金融、医疗和政府服务中都有广泛的应用潜力。

### 相关问题解答

#### 1. 区块链和传统数据库有哪些区别?

区块链与传统数据库的根本区别在于其结构与管理方式。传统数据库一般是中心化的,所有数据存储在服务器上。而区块链则是去中心化的,每个节点都有数据的副本,不需要依赖中心化的数据库管理系统。

**数据写入及读写方式**  
区块链的数据写入是不可逆的,每次写入都有必要的验证机制,确保数据的真实性。而传统数据库可以随意修改,缺乏透明性。

**安全性和透明性**  
因为区块链使用了加密技术,所以数据非常安全且不可篡改。而传统数据库若遭到黑客攻击,数据可能会被篡改或窃取。

**适用场景**  
区块链特别适合需要高透明度和安全性的场景,比如金融、法律和供应链管理。而传统数据库则在需要频繁改动的数据存储、即时更新等方面依然占有优势。

#### 2. 如何确保区块链的安全性?

确保区块链的安全性主要依赖于几个技术手段,包括加密算法、共识机制和节点验证。

**加密技术**  
区块链使用哈希算法将交易数据进行加密,确保数据的安全性和完整性。这种加密技术的核心是不可逆性,即通过原始数据无法推断出哈希值。

**共识机制**  
为了确保网络中的所有节点达成一致,区块链采用了各种共识机制,如工作量证明(PoW)、权益证明(PoS)等。这些机制能够有效抵抗攻击,确保交易的合法性。

**节点和网络监控**  
每个参与者都可以成为节点,实时监测和验证网络的安全。在出现异常时,节点会迅速响应,保护整个网络的安全。

#### 3. 区块链应用场景的创新进展有哪些?

在过去几年,区块链应用场景的创新不断涌现,从金融到科技,从社会治理到艺术创作,区块链正在改善传统行业。

**金融科技**  
区块链技术在金融科技中的应用不断演进,如去中心化金融(DeFi)应用不断增加,提供无许可的借贷与交易服务。

**艺术和娱乐**  
NFT(非同质化代币)技术通过区块链允许数字艺术家注册和出售自己的作品。这不仅保护了创作者的权益,也为消费者提供了数字版权的确权。

**社会治理**  
区块链还被应用于投票机制,以增强投票过程的透明度和公正性,降低了舞弊的可能性。同时,区块链也被用作社会福利分配的数据记录平台。

#### 4. 区块链技术的未来发展趋势是什么?

区块链技术的未来展望十分广阔,许多行业都将开始利用这项技术,未来可能会发生以下趋势:

**跨链技术的崛起**  
为了促进不同区块链之间的互操作性,跨链技术将成为未来的重点。通过这些技术,不同区块链的数据可以无缝地进行交互。

**隐私保护技术的完善**  
随着对用户隐私的重视,隐私保护区块链将成为重要的发展方向。例如,零知识证明等技术将保护用户的交易信息。

**法规和合规性**  
随着区块链技术的普及,各国法规将逐步完善,确保区块链应用符合各项法律法规,以促进技术的健康发展。

### 结论

区块链不仅仅是一种新兴的软件技术,更是一种变革性的平台,其特性使得它在许多领域中都具有广泛的应用前景。随着技术的不断演进,区块链的潜力将会被进一步发掘,并为未来的商业和社会发展带来深远影响。区块链是什么软件?

区块链是一种分布式数据库技术,最初以比特币为代表被广泛应用。它能够在没有中央控制的情况下,安全、透明地记录信息。区块链通过将数据分成“区块”并将这些区块连接成链的方式,确保数据的一致性和无法篡改性。这种技术的核心在于去中心化、加密安全、透明性和可追溯性。

区块链本质上并不是某一特定的软件,而是一种技术架构,可以在其基础上开发各种应用和软件系统。以下是区块链的一些核心特征以及应用场景的详细介绍。

###区块链的核心特征

1. **去中心化**  
   区块链的去中心化特性意味着不再需要中介来验证交易。每个参与节点都存储完整的账本副本,所有变化都需要网络中多数节点的共识才能生效。这大大减少了对第三方的依赖,提高了数据处理效率。

2. **安全性**  
   由于区块链使用加密技术,因此数据被锁定在一个复杂的数字表中,任何人都无法随意篡改已存储的数据。即使有人试图修改一个区块,系统也会通过计算机的哈希函数检测到差异,这保证了数据的一致性和完整性。

3. **透明性**  
   区块链网络的所有参与者都可以访问到同样的数据,因此区块链上的信息具有高度的透明性。这一点特别适合需要审计的行业,如金融、供应链管理等。

4. **不可篡改性**  
   一旦数据被写入区块链,修改和删除将变得几乎不可能。这种特性为涉及到合约、财务交易的应用提供了极大的安全保障。

### 区块链的应用场景

区块链技术的应用已远超比特币及其他数字货币。它在不同领域展现了巨大的潜力:

- **金融服务**  
  在金融行业,区块链可以减少交易成本,加快交易速度,实现更安全的跨境支付。一些银行已经开始测试基于区块链的商品交易系统。

- **供应链管理**  
  通过将每一个产品的详细信息记录在区块链上,企业可以追溯商品的来源和流通过程,确保供应链的透明性。同时还能减少伪造商品的可能性。

- **智能合约**  
  智能合约是自动执行、不可篡改的合约,能够在预设条件满足时自动触发。它们广泛应用于财产转让和保险等领域,提高了效率和安全性。

- **身份验证**  
  通过区块链技术,个人可以控制和验证自己的身份信息,从而减少身份盗用和欺诈的可能性。这在金融、医疗和政府服务中都有广泛的应用潜力。

### 相关问题解答

#### 1. 区块链和传统数据库有哪些区别?

区块链与传统数据库的根本区别在于其结构与管理方式。传统数据库一般是中心化的,所有数据存储在服务器上。而区块链则是去中心化的,每个节点都有数据的副本,不需要依赖中心化的数据库管理系统。

**数据写入及读写方式**  
区块链的数据写入是不可逆的,每次写入都有必要的验证机制,确保数据的真实性。而传统数据库可以随意修改,缺乏透明性。

**安全性和透明性**  
因为区块链使用了加密技术,所以数据非常安全且不可篡改。而传统数据库若遭到黑客攻击,数据可能会被篡改或窃取。

**适用场景**  
区块链特别适合需要高透明度和安全性的场景,比如金融、法律和供应链管理。而传统数据库则在需要频繁改动的数据存储、即时更新等方面依然占有优势。

#### 2. 如何确保区块链的安全性?

确保区块链的安全性主要依赖于几个技术手段,包括加密算法、共识机制和节点验证。

**加密技术**  
区块链使用哈希算法将交易数据进行加密,确保数据的安全性和完整性。这种加密技术的核心是不可逆性,即通过原始数据无法推断出哈希值。

**共识机制**  
为了确保网络中的所有节点达成一致,区块链采用了各种共识机制,如工作量证明(PoW)、权益证明(PoS)等。这些机制能够有效抵抗攻击,确保交易的合法性。

**节点和网络监控**  
每个参与者都可以成为节点,实时监测和验证网络的安全。在出现异常时,节点会迅速响应,保护整个网络的安全。

#### 3. 区块链应用场景的创新进展有哪些?

在过去几年,区块链应用场景的创新不断涌现,从金融到科技,从社会治理到艺术创作,区块链正在改善传统行业。

**金融科技**  
区块链技术在金融科技中的应用不断演进,如去中心化金融(DeFi)应用不断增加,提供无许可的借贷与交易服务。

**艺术和娱乐**  
NFT(非同质化代币)技术通过区块链允许数字艺术家注册和出售自己的作品。这不仅保护了创作者的权益,也为消费者提供了数字版权的确权。

**社会治理**  
区块链还被应用于投票机制,以增强投票过程的透明度和公正性,降低了舞弊的可能性。同时,区块链也被用作社会福利分配的数据记录平台。

#### 4. 区块链技术的未来发展趋势是什么?

区块链技术的未来展望十分广阔,许多行业都将开始利用这项技术,未来可能会发生以下趋势:

**跨链技术的崛起**  
为了促进不同区块链之间的互操作性,跨链技术将成为未来的重点。通过这些技术,不同区块链的数据可以无缝地进行交互。

**隐私保护技术的完善**  
随着对用户隐私的重视,隐私保护区块链将成为重要的发展方向。例如,零知识证明等技术将保护用户的交易信息。

**法规和合规性**  
随着区块链技术的普及,各国法规将逐步完善,确保区块链应用符合各项法律法规,以促进技术的健康发展。

### 结论

区块链不仅仅是一种新兴的软件技术,更是一种变革性的平台,其特性使得它在许多领域中都具有广泛的应用前景。随着技术的不断演进,区块链的潜力将会被进一步发掘,并为未来的商业和社会发展带来深远影响。